series is with the positive of one cell soldered to the negative of the next, so it looks a bit like this:
+-+-+-
-+-+-+
this adds the voltage together, so a 6 cell ni-mh pack wired in series is 7.2 volts
parallel is with the positive wired to positive, negative to negative, so it looks like this:
- ---- -
++++++
this adds the capacity together, so 6 4500mah ni-mh cells will make a 27000mah 1.2v pack.
